Dual Boot W10 - Ubuntu 15.10 NON UEFI
Bonsoir,
J'ai effectué une (ré)installation totale sur mon desktop (et mon laptop...)
Etant resté en partitionnement "MSDOS" le fonctionnement n'est pas en UEFI.
Deux disques physiques (350Go et 500go).
Le disque 350Go sert de sauvegarde des données.
Le disque 500 Go est partitionné en 3 partitions principales (les OS) et des partitions logiques pour les Data.
Les trois partitions principales sont:
90 Go en NTFS, boot W10
8 Go en Swap
90 Go en Ext4 Ubuntu 15.10
J'ai d'abord installé W10 depuis le DVD. Puis Ubuntu.
Soit j'ai raté la possibilité, soit il n'y en a pas, mais avec l'installation Ubuntu, Grub a été installé.
Au final, quand je boote, j'ai donc d'abord le menu grub avec les différentes possibilités.
J'ai mis W10 en priorité.
Et donc W10 se lance.
Et dans W10 j'ai modifié BCD pour permettre le choix entre W10 et Ubuntu.
Je peux donc choisir entre les deux systèmes au démarrage du boot W10.
Il n'y a donc pas de problème sauf que je voudrais éviter le passage par Grub et n'avoir le choix que par BCD.
boot-repair, bootsect, bootrec, j'ai tout essayé mais je n'arrive pas à démarrer en BCD.
Auriez-vous une piste ?
Merci

On peut voir qu'il y a un chargeur d'amorçage de Grub dans le MBR du disque dur sda qui contient Windows 10. Comme tu t'es mal débrouillé au départ, ça risque d'être un peu plus long pour tout remettre d'aplomb. Déjà, il faut que tu réussisses à remplacer le chargeur d'amorçage de Grub par le chargeur d'amorçage de Windows dans le MBR de sda. Pour ce faire, je te suggère de déconnecter le disque sdb pour éviter de patauger et te donner les meilleurs chances de réparer rapidement le démarrage de Windows 10. Si tu ne sais pas réparer le démarrage de Windows 10, demande de l'aide sur un forum d'entraide de Windows 10.
